Unlike traditional AC fans, DC cooling fan motors operate on direct current, consuming significantly less power while delivering superior airflow. This efficiency translates into lower electricity costs, making them ideal for data centers, HVAC systems, and consumer electronics.
2. Precise Speed Control & Smart Integration
Modern DC cooling fan motors support PWM (Pulse-Width Modulation) and voltage-based speed adjustments, allowing for dynamic cooling based on real-time temperature changes. This feature is crucial for applications like servers, electric vehicles, and medical equipment, where overheating can lead to system failures.
3. Longer Lifespan & Reduced Maintenance
With fewer mechanical components and brushless designs (BLDC), DC cooling fan motors experience less wear and tear, resulting in extended operational life. This durability reduces downtime and maintenance costs, a key factor for industrial applications.
4. Quiet Operation for Noise-Sensitive Environments
From office equipment to home appliances, noise reduction is a growing concern. DC cooling fan motors operate at lower decibel levels compared to AC alternatives, making them perfect for environments where silence is a priority.

When selecting a DC cooling fan motor, consider:
Airflow (CFM) – Higher CFM for better cooling.
Noise Level (dB) – Lower dB for quiet operation.
Voltage & Power Consumption – Match system requirements.
Size & Mounting Options – Ensure compatibility with your setup.
